Naturopathic Practitioner Salary in Sherman, TX

How much does a Naturopathic Practitioner make in Sherman, TX?

As of August 01, 2026, the average salary for a Naturopathic Practitioner in Sherman, TX is $97,892 per year, which breaks down to an hourly rate of $47.

However, a Naturopathic Practitioner's salary can vary significantly. Here’s a look at the typical salary range:

  • Top Earners (90th percentile): $124,558
  • Majority Range (25th-75th percentile): $84,425 to $111,850
  • Entry-Level (10th percentile): $72,164

Naturopathic Practitioner Salary by Industry: Top Paying Sectors

For Naturopathic Practitioner roles, the industry you choose can impact your earning potential by as much as 30% (the gap between the highest and lowest paying industries). Data shows that the highest-paying industry, Education, offers compensation 15% above the average. Conversely, Naturopathic Practitioner positions in Nonprofit typically offer lower base pay, as this sector often view Naturopathic Practitioner as a support function rather than a direct revenue driver.
